I assume you are flying AA and not IB? If flying AA, as a oneworld emerald you should be able to access the flagship lounge.
From aa.com:
Get away from the busy terminal and enjoy a little peace and quiet before your flight in an American Airlines Flagship Lounge. Complimentary access to the Flagship Lounge is extended to you if you meet one of the following criteria:

First Class on an American Airlines marketed and operated international* flight. Lounge access is also valid on a same-day itinerary that includes a qualifying international segment.

First Class cabin on an American Airlines marketed and operated three-class nonstop transcontinental flight. Lounge access is also valid on a same-day itinerary that includes a qualifying transcontinental segment.

American Airlines AAdvantage Executive Platinum® customers when departing on or connecting to an international* flight, operated and marketed by a oneworld® airline, regardless of cabin flown

oneworld First Class international* customers when departing on or connecting to a oneworld marketed and operated flight

oneworld Emerald customers** when departing on or connecting to any oneworld marketed and operated flight, regardless of cabin flown. Access is valid on a same day itinerary.
